Digital Realty Trust has the Tariff Resilience Score of 8, which implies that the company might have Highly Resilient.

Digital Realty Trust has DLR, a data center REIT, has minimal exposure to tariffs as its operations are primarily domestic and service-based. It has strong pricing power and limited dependency on global supply chains. Historical tariff impacts have been negligible, and the industry is generally exempt from trade tariffs.

Tariff Resilience Score is a ranking system developed by GuruFocus to measure a company's exposure to international trade tariffs, rated on a scale from 0 to 10. It takes into account key factors such as global supply chain dependencies, manufacturing locations versus sales markets, import / export balance and percentage of revenue, and more.

The company's exposure to international trade tariffs based on these criteria:

1. Global supply chain dependencies
2. Manufacturing locations versus sales markets
3. Import/export balance and percentage of revenue
4. Historical impact from previous tariff changes
5. Available mitigation strategies (alternative suppliers, pricing power)
6. Industry-specific tariff exemptions or vulnerabilities

Digital Realty Trust Business Description

Industry Real EstateREITs
Address 2323 Bryan Street, Suite 1800, Dallas, TX, USA, 75201
Digital Realty is one of the leading providers of cloud- and carrier-neutral data centers, offering colocation and interconnection services to hyperscalers and large businesses. Digital Realty operates 300 properties in 57 metropolitan areas across 31 countries, serving 5,000 customers. Renting physical space accounts for about 90% of Digital Realty's revenue. The firm enables hyperscalers and other clients to store servers, data, and networking equipment. The other 10% of revenue is generated primarily through interconnection services (8%) and other fee income (2%).
